Los Angeles Mayor Karen Bass announced on Tuesday that his city would join the class-action case, which she says “unconstitutional negligent raids in the LA region.”
Bass said Los Angeles was joining the trial as the Trump administration is treating the city “as a test case, how far it can go to advance its political agenda by pushing the Constitution aside.”
Bass said in a press release, “Los Angeles is taking the administration to court to prevent its clear violation of the Constitution and Federal Law of the United States, with the city of County, cities, organizations, and LA.” “We won’t be afraid – we are creating an example of Los Angeles how people believe in American values ​​and will stand together.”

Attorney Hide Feldstein Soto of Los Angeles City said that the lawsuit is to send a message to the Trump administration that the city would not allow the raid to become a “standard operating process”.
“The federal government has focused thousands of armed immigration agents, many of which are visible in our communities, and lack of military soldiers, conducted unconstitutional raids, roundups and anonymous details among our inhabitants,” Sowing of fear and chaos, “Los Angeles City’s lawyer Hyde Fieldin Soto said.” It goes on that we will not stand and will allow these impressions to continue or become a standard operation process in our communities. “
A coalition of individual immigrants and immigrant advocacy organizations led by California’s American Civil Liberty Union (ACLU) and non-profit public lawyer, filed a “Vaskes Peromo V. Nom”, “ Against the Homeland Security Department (DHS), which is described as an illegal immigration raid in the Los Angeles region, demanding immediate stop to target migrants with “brown skin”.

The non-profit accusing the immigration and customs enforcement (ICE) of unconstitutional raids and then accused of keeping migrants under inhuman conditions without beds and depriving them of food and legal lawyers. Homeland Security has denied all the claims of the trial, stating that any allegations of racial profiling are “disgusting and clearly false.”

The lawsuit also asks people who are now being organized in crowded “dungeon -like” facilities to have access to the lawyer, especially where the conditions are bad and unconstitutional.
The announcement comes on the heels of federal agents marching through the McArthur Park in Los Angeles and Bass said that vehicles being deployed on the streets were filled with children participating in a summer camp.
